One Final Reign For HTB

Published:

Original vocalist back for very special show

The end times for London riff lords Hang The Bastard are very much upon us. But before they bow out for good later in the year, they are going back to their roots for a very special performance.

Hang The Bastard are one of the main acts this weekend at Holy Roar Records 10th birthday celebration event Holy Roar X. For this celebration, Hang The Bastard are reuniting with original vocalist Christopher Barling to perform their Holy Roar released classic Hellfire Reign album in full. Hellfire Reign is the album that launched Hang The Bastard from the underground firmly into the wider metal world and helped lead to much of the success they’ve had to date. Many of these songs have not been performed live for several years, so this will be a very special show, both for Holy Roar and for the band.

Holy Roar Records 10th Anniversary Show – Holy Roar X takes place this Saturday (21st of May) in London at The Dome, Tufnell Park. Tickets for Holy Roar X are still available and can be obtained directly from The Dome’s website.

Hang The Bastard’s final gig will take place in London in the Autumn, with details to be confirmed at a future date.

Their  most recent album Sex In The Seventh Circle is out now via Century Media Records.
